Simplifying 6 + 2x + x = 180 Combine like terms: 2x + x = 3x 6 + 3x = 180 Solving 6 + 3x = 180 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-6' to each side of the equation. 6 + -6 + 3x = 180 + -6 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0 0 + 3x = 180 + -6 3x = 180 + -6 Combine like terms: 180 + -6 = 174 3x = 174 Divide each side by '3'. x = 58 Simplifying x = 58
